From: Mark Mitchell Date: Sat, 31 Jul 1999 06:09:13 +0000 (+0000) Subject: call.c (build_conditional_expr): Call convert_from_reference to avoid reference/non... X-Git-Url: https://git.libre-soc.org/?a=commitdiff_plain;h=442aa4ec8411c645aa325f3f369ae626e40b7da6;p=gcc.git call.c (build_conditional_expr): Call convert_from_reference to avoid reference/non-reference type confusion. * call.c (build_conditional_expr): Call convert_from_reference to avoid reference/non-reference type confusion.
